Q: Why do deleted orders still appear in the Milkcrate orders table?

A: We use soft deletes. Rows get a deleted_at timestamp; nothing is physically removed for 90 days. Always filter on deleted_at IS NULL, or use the orders_live view. Hard purges run monthly via a scheduled job. Questions about purge timing go to the data platform team.

pager mailbox: casix@tolvaqsys.internal

Subject: Memtrace cut-over complete

Team,

Cut-over to Memtrace v2 for GPU memory profiling finished last night. Old v1 agents are disabled; any tickets referencing v1 dashboards should be closed as resolved-by-migration. Sampling overhead is now under 2% and allocation traces include kernel names. Known gap: profiles older than 30 days were not migrated. Point customers at the v2 docs for setup questions. For reference when troubleshooting, the agent now runs with the following configuration.

settings of bagaf-bawip:
[aldax]
port = 5000
region = south-4
host = aldax.brasklabs.corp
team = brivan
timeout_ms = 2000
retries = 2

Yes. Since release 4.2, the dashboard exposes theme tokens that switch automatically when an operator toggles dark mode. Plugin authors should avoid hard-coded hex values and instead reference the `bv-surface`, `bv-text`, and `bv-accent` tokens. Panels that ignore these tokens will render with a forced light background, which looks jarring. A contrast checker runs in the plugin review pipeline. The complete token table and migration notes are published on the internal theming page.

wiki page, bahof-tajef: https://harbor.crelvostack.local/secrets/deploy/spaces/merge_requests/352483d166532f3d

Handover — Canteen Access

From Monday, the Torvane Hall canteen opens to staff from Meridex Labs next door under the shared-services agreement. Their people enter via the east corridor between 11:30 and 14:00 only. Facilities should log headcounts weekly for the billing split. Their badges won't work on our readers, so the canteen side door stays on keypad entry for the trial period. The current keypad code is below.

turnstile pass: bdg-YEOZLM-79341408